What Does Islam Say About Friendship Between Boys and Girls?
Islam recognizes the importance of community and relationships, but it also sets boundaries to maintain moral conduct. Friendships between boys and girls are permissible, provided they adhere to certain principles:
- Modesty and Respect: Both parties should maintain modesty in their behavior and attire.
- Avoiding Temptation: Interactions should not lead to situations that may compromise one’s faith.
- Public Settings: Meetings should occur in public or group settings to avoid any misunderstandings.
These guidelines ensure that friendships are respectful and do not lead to inappropriate situations.

Importance of Boundaries in Mixed-Gender Friendships
Boundaries are crucial in maintaining a healthy and respectful friendship. They help prevent emotional attachment that might lead to inappropriate situations:
- Emotional Boundaries: Avoid sharing intimate details that may lead to emotional dependency.
- Physical Boundaries: Respect personal space and avoid physical contact.
- Time Management: Limit the amount of time spent together to ensure balance with other responsibilities.
These boundaries help maintain a friendship that is respectful and aligned with Islamic teachings.
